Engineering the Perfect Shot: DIY Desktop Basketball Hoops
One of the most engaging March Madness crafts for kids is the creation of a miniature basketball game. This project is a fantastic introduction to engineering and physics, requiring children to think about stability, angles, and the properties of different materials.
Building Your Court
To start, you will need basic household items: a sturdy cardboard box, a plastic cup or an empty yogurt container, a wooden skewer or a sturdy straw, and some tape. The goal is to create a hoop that can withstand the "pressure" of repeated shots.
Step 1: Prepare the backboard. / Cut a rectangle out of the cardboard box. Children can use markers to draw the classic square above the rim, which helps with their hand-eye coordination and spatial awareness.
Step 2: Create the hoop. / Cut the bottom out of your plastic cup or yogurt container. This creates a rim that a ball can actually pass through. If you want to add a sensory element, you can attach a small piece of mesh or a net made from string.
Step 3: Assemble the stand. / Attach the backboard to your straw or skewer, then secure the pole to a heavy base, such as a larger piece of cardboard or even a bowl filled with dried beans. This introduces the concept of a "center of gravity" and why a heavy base is necessary for a tall structure.
Step 4: Craft your basketballs. / Crumple up orange construction paper or use orange pom-poms. Ask your child to predict which "ball" will be easier to aim. Does the weight of the paper make it travel further than the lightweight pom-pom?
The Physics of the Game
Once the hoop is built, the real STEM learning begins. Encourage your child to experiment with different "shooting" methods. Can they flick the ball with their finger? Designing Team Spirit: Art and Branding Crafts
March Madness is as much about the "look" of the teams as it is about the games. This presents a wonderful opportunity for kids to dive into graphic design and creative writing. By designing their own jerseys, logos, and team identities, they learn about color theory and the power of branding.
Custom Jersey Creation
Designing a jersey allows children to think about what a team represents. You can use printable templates or even an old white T-shirt.
- Color Symbolism: Ask your child why they chose certain colors. Do they want their team to feel "energetic" (orange/red) or "calm and cool" (blue/green)? This introduces basic psychology and color theory.
- Typography: Have them design a team name. Is the font sharp and modern, or classic and bold? This helps with letter formation and an appreciation for visual communication.
- Logo Design: Every team needs a mascot. Creating an animal-themed logo—like the ones found in our Wild Turtle Whoopie Pies kit —connects nature and art. It encourages kids to look at the shapes and features of animals to create a simplified, recognizable icon.
Team Banners and Wreaths
For a group setting or a classroom, making a "Conference Banner" can be a collaborative project. Each child can be responsible for one "team" in the tournament. They can research the team's actual colors and mascot, or invent their own. Stringing these together to create a banner across the room fosters a sense of community and shared excitement.
If you are looking for something to hang on the front door, a paper plate basketball wreath is a simple and effective project. Have the children paint the outer rims of several paper plates orange, add the black "rib" lines of a basketball, and glue them in a circle. This activity is excellent for toddlers and preschoolers who are still perfecting their circular painting motions and line control.
The Math of the Madness: Brackets and Probability
For older children, March Madness is a gold mine for math-based crafts. Creating a bracket is not just about picking winners; it is about understanding data, probability, and percentages.
Building a Visual Bracket
Instead of just filling out a piece of paper, turn the bracket into a large-scale wall craft. Use painter's tape to create the "tree" structure on a wall or a large piece of butcher paper.
- Data Entry: As games are played, children can move "team cards" (which they can decorate) from one round to the next. This provides a visual representation of how a large field of 64 teams narrows down to one.
- Probability Lessons: Discuss the odds. What is the chance of a number 16 seed beating a number 1 seed? You can use small snacks like crackers or grapes to represent the "chances" and visually show the ratio of wins to losses.
- Graphing Results: Keep a running tally of how many "upsets" occur. At the end of each week, children can create a bar graph showing the number of wins per seed. This makes abstract data feel real and relevant.

Age-Appropriate March Madness Activities
When planning March Madness crafts for kids, it is important to tailor the complexity to the child's developmental stage. What works for a ten-year-old might be frustrating for a four-year-old.
| Age Group | Primary Skill Focus | Recommended Activity |
|---|---|---|
| Preschool (Ages 3-5) | Fine Motor & Sensory | Paper plate basketballs with torn tissue paper "texture." |
| Early Elementary (Ages 6-8) | Creative Design & Simple Math | Designing jerseys and keeping a simple win/loss tally. |
| Upper Elementary (Ages 9-11) | Engineering & Logic | Building desktop hoops and calculating bracket probability. |
| Middle School (12+) | Data Analysis & Complex Art | Creating digital team logos and graphing tournament statistics. |
Focus on Preschoolers
For the littlest fans, the focus should be on the "process" rather than the final product. Give them orange paint and various round objects to use as "stamps"—a sponge, a sliced orange, or the bottom of a cup. This helps them understand shapes and textures while they "craft" their own basketball gallery.
Focus on School-Age Kids
Older children thrive on challenges. Instead of giving them a kit to build a hoop, give them a pile of "junk" (recycled materials) and ask them to solve the problem of how to make a hoop that stays upright. This "maker space" mentality encourages resilience. If the hoop falls over, they haven't failed; they've simply discovered one way that doesn't work, which is the heart of the scientific method.
March Madness Crafts for the Classroom
Educators can use the excitement of the tournament to transform their classrooms into interactive learning environments. March Madness crafts for kids are particularly effective in a group setting because they naturally encourage healthy competition and peer-to-peer teaching.
The "Book Bracket" Challenge
A popular variation in schools is the "Battle of the Books." Instead of basketball teams, teachers use popular children's books.
- The Craft: Students create "book covers" or posters for their favorite titles.
- The Learning: Each "match-up" involves a debate or a writing exercise where students must argue why one book should move to the next round based on plot, character development, or themes.
- The Culmination: The final "Championship" book is celebrated with a themed snack or a group reading.
STEM Challenges in Groups
Divide the class into "teams" and give them a specific engineering goal. For example, "Build a tower out of index cards that can hold the weight of a basketball." This requires students to communicate, delegate tasks, and test their theories—all critical components of STEM education.

The Role of Fine Motor Skills in Sports Crafts
Many parents don't realize that simple tasks like "tearing paper" or "squeezing a glue bottle" are essential for a child's development. March Madness crafts for kids are full of these opportunities.
Tearing and Gluing
Instead of cutting with scissors, have your child tear orange construction paper into small pieces to glue onto a white circle. This "torn paper art" is one of the best ways to build the tiny muscles in the hands that are later used for writing. The irregular edges of the torn paper also create a more "realistic" texture for a basketball, adding a sensory element to the project.
Precision Painting
Painting the lines on a basketball requires a steady hand. If a child is struggling, you can use a "resist" technique. Place thin strips of masking tape in the shape of the basketball lines, have the child paint the whole thing orange, and then peel the tape away to reveal the white lines underneath. This "aha!" moment is not only satisfying but also teaches them about layers and masking in art.

The Ultimate Sport-Craft Supply List
Most of these items are already in your pantry or recycling bin:
- Recyclables: Cardboard boxes, paper towel rolls, plastic cups, yogurt containers.
- Art Supplies: Orange and black paint, markers, construction paper, tissue paper, glue sticks.
- STEM Tools: Wooden skewers, straws, masking tape, rubber bands, popsicle sticks.
- The "Balls": Pom-poms, cotton balls (can be painted), or simply crumpled paper.
